Banking Options: Simplicity is Essential
If a platform seeks to succeed in Canada, it requires to provide the right payment methods. We guarantee players can fund their Miss Joker sessions using the methods they already use. This involves going far outside standard credit cards to incorporate local preferences:
- Interac e-Transfer: The primary bank transfer service in Canada.
- Instadebit: A direct online debit method many players use.
- iDebit: Another trusted online banking solution.
- Prepaid choices like Paysafecard: For players who prefer to manage their spending closely.
Adding these local payment methods removes the hassle at the deposit phase. Players can get into the game sooner. Every transaction is processed in Canadian dollars (CAD), so there are no hidden foreign exchange fees. How fast are withdrawals to Canadian bank accounts?
Withdrawal speed varies by your chosen method. Canadian-friendly options like Interac e-Transfer are often processed within 24 hours after approval. E-wallets can be just as quick. Standard bank transfers might take 3 to 5 business days. All withdrawals go through standard security checks to protect your account. We work to complete every verified request promptly.
